A 1.45 kg 1.45 kg falcon catches a 0.415 kg 0.415 kg dove from behind in midair. What is their velocity after impact if the falcon’s velocity is initially 26.5 m/s 26.5 m/s and the dove’s velocity is 4.35 m/s 4.35 m/s in the same direction?

    Answer: The velocity is 21.5m/s

    Explanation:

    Let’s call:

    M1 and V1 as the mass and velocity of the falcon:

    M1 = 1.45kg

    V1 = 26.5m/s

    M2 and V2 as the mass and velocity of the dove:

    M2 = 0.415kg

    V2 = 4.35m/s

    Where both velocities are positive because both animals move in the same direction.

    We can think that the interaction between both animals is a perfectly inelastic collision, because afther the interaction they move as one. Then, we have that the final velocity of both animals togheter is:

    V = (V1*M1 + V2*M2)/(M1 + M2)

    V = (1.45kg*26.5m/s + 0.415kg*4.35m/s)/(1.45kg + 0.415kg) = 21.5m/s
